Freedom of Information Request – Ref: FOI 036-2026
Thank you for your recent Freedom of Information request. Please find our response below.
You asked:
1. The name of the department within the organisation that is responsible for providing Information to the organisation, e.g. Information Team, Business Intelligence etc.
Our response:
Business Intelligence Service.
You asked:
2. Confirmation as to whether the above team also has responsibility for monitoring and reporting corporate performance or whether this is undertaken by a separate team?
Our response:
It is responsible for monitoring and reporting and also for monitoring corporate performance.
You asked:
3. The budgeted WTE of the department in Question 1.
Our response:
23.88 WTE
You asked:
4. The budgeted WTE of the corporate performance department in Question 2 (if it sits separately to the team in Question 1).
Our response:
Not applicable
You asked:
5. The total budgeted WTE for the Trust.
Our response:
c. 4,687.66
You asked:
6. Please provide a structure chart for the department in Question 1, showing post titles and banding.
Our response:
Not available at this time, however the service sits with overall leadership from a Deputy Director of BI within the Trusts’ Finance Direcotrate. It has an Asst. Director of BI which managers all development staff (8.50wte) and a BI Delivery Manager which manager all delivery analysts (15.38). There are 11 staff at B7 or above. The lowest band is Band 5.
